是不是还有别的办法啊?

解决方案 »

  1.   

    Literal LitTxt=new Literal(); 
        Literal LitBl=new Literal();
        RadioButtonList RbtMc=new RadioButtonList();//单选框
        ChkMc.ID="ChkMc"+i.ToString();
        LitTxt.Text=i.ToString()+"、 "+"内容"+"<BR><Blockquote>";
        LitBl.Text="</Blockquote>";
        
        for(int j=1;j<=4;j++)
        {
        RbtMc.Items.Add(各选项内容);
        RbtMc.Items[j-1].Value=j.ToString();
        }
        Panel.Controls.Add(LitTxt);
        Panel.Controls.Add(RbtMc);
        Panel.Controls.Add(LitBl);
        i++;
      

  2.   

    提交,我利用的是TextBox
    for(int j=1;j<=k;j++)//k就是上面的i的值
       {
       int p=int.Parse(Request.Form["RbtMc"+j.ToString()]);
       switch (p)
       {
       case 1:   TextBox1.Text+="A" ; break;
       case 2:   TextBox1.Text+="B" ; break;
       case 3:   TextBox1.Text+="C" ; break;
       case 4:   TextBox1.Text+="D" ; break;
       }
             TextBox1.Text+=";";
       }
      

  3.   

    不好意思,我说的不是人web程序,而是winForm
      

  4.   

    1、申明一个GroupBox
    2、new
    3、GroupBox.Parent = this;
    4、申明Label
    5、new
    6、Label.Parent = GroupBox;
    7、设置Location
    8、申明RadioButton
    .
    .
    .